43. ALGEMEYNE ENTSIKLOPEDYE (in Yiddish). 1. General section in alphabetical order. Vols. 1-5 (Aleph- Ba`alei Chayim. all publ.) Paris 1934-1937, New York 1944. 2: Systematic section: YIDDN. Vols. 1-7 (all publ.).
Paris / New York, 1940-1966. Large 4to. Orig. blue cloth, worn and occasionally damaged.Inside very good. EUR 600.--
~"The most ambitious attempt in Yiddish encylopedias" (Enc. Jud. 6, p. 731). Editor and founder was Raphael Abramowitz (1880-1963), socialist leader and chief spokesman of the second generation of Bund leaders. In 1920 he moved from Russia to Berlin, in 1939 to Paris and in 1940 to New York. The encyclopaedia was published by the Dubnov Foundation and later in the USA by the Central Yiddish Culture Organisation (CYCO). The systematic section on sociology, history and literature of the Jewish people is particularly outstanding in articles on the Yiddish language and literature. The whole work is profusely illustrated and nicely produced. Shunami 29-30.

58. [ANTISEMITIC] - LA LIBRE PAROLE ILLUSTRÉE. La France aux Français. Année 1-3 (comprising nos. 1-128). Paris, 17 juillet 1893 - 21 Décembre 1895. Lacking only 1 issue: No. 7.
Large folio. Bound in 3 vols: Cont. hleather (1895, boards rubbed) and modern hcloth (almost uniformly).A few minor repairs. First page of no. 26 slightly soiled. Very good condition. EUR 2,000.--
~A weekly illustrated supplement to the anti-semitic daily paper La Libre Parole. Directed by Eduard Drumont. Issues of 16 pp., later on 8 pp., in each issue at least one or two full-page satirical (fiercely anti-Jewish) coloured drawings by L.Bourgeois, Willette, Em.Bayard, Gravelle, Em.Courtet, Donville, A.Esnault. Publication went on till Sept.1897. Drumont's activities were the ouverture to the Dreyfus-Affair. This periodical was very significative for Theodor Herzl, showing clearly the French antisemitic tendencies during the time of his stay in Paris from Oct. 1891 till july 1895.

60. ARBAYTER FRAYND - WORKER'S FRIEND. Published by the International Workingsmen's Educational Club (since 1886) Years 1-5.
London, 1885-1890. Folio. One volume 4to. Set of 5 vols. in red contemporary cloth. 2 vols. are rebacked. Bindings slightly soiled. Well preserved. EUR 1,500.--
~In Yiddish. Jewish socialist-anarchist monthly (after June 1886 weekly). Founded by Morris Vinchevsky (1856-1932), a radical socialist immigrant from Lithuania, the first to promote socialism in the Yiddish language, the vernacular of the jewish workers. The `Arbayter Fraynd' started to appear on July 15, 1885 as 'an open of youthful talent among the recent immigrants from Russia. One of them was Philip Krantz, who was apopinted editor. In 1886 the Journal came under full control of the International Worker's Educational Club, founded in London in 1884. Because of its anti-religious attitude clerical leaders of Anglo-Jewry viewed the Arbayter Fraynd's propaganda as a danger to the Jewish community. They finally succeeded to bribe the printer, who left England after publication of the issue of 6 May 1887. The compositor of this issue had changed the usual appeal at the back page to spread the Arbayter Fraynd into `to destroy' in bold characters). On 12 May the editors published an announcement to the workers (included in the present set) explaining the situation. Publication was interrupted until 5 August, when it was printed on the Club's own press. Shortly afterwards Benjamin Feigenbaum 'master of anti-religious satire' became a major contributor. After J. Jaffe had joined the editorial board in 1887, and S. Yanovski in 1888, the anarchists came into the foreground. In 1892 the paper became the exclusive organ of the anarchist-communist party. 68. BIBLIOTHEKA IVRIT LE-KHOL BEIT YISRAEL. Nrs. 1-200, collected in 40 vols. (lacking vol. 25, nr. 125). Ed. by Ben-Avigdor (= Abr. Shalkovich).
Warsaw, Publishing House Tushiyyah, 1898-1907. Orig. cloth, edges slightly worn. Corners bumped. Most volumes are somewhat loose, due to the weakness of the sewing-thread. Yellowing paper. EUR 1,000.--
~Rare collection of a literary series published by the pioneer of modern Hebrew publishing. Abr. Shalkovich (1867-1921), Russian Hebrew author, settled in Warsaw in 1891 and started a new medium of spreading Hebrew literature with the Sifrei Agurah (the "one penny") series of attractive and reasonably priced booklets. In 1893 he set up the Achiasaf publishing house and published the Luach Achiasaf. In 1896 he started a new publishing house Tushiyyah, publishing several series of literature, of which the Bibliotheka Ivrit was the largest and most successfull. See Enc. Jud. 14, p. 1268-1269. 107. L'EDUCATORE ISRAELITA. Giornale di Letture (per le Famiglie Israelitiche). Vols. 1-22 no.7 Vercelli, 1853-1874. [Continued as] IL VESSILLO ISRAELITICO. Rivista (bi)mensile per la Storia, la Scienza e lo Spirito del Giudaismo. Vols. 22 (no.8) - 64. Casale Monferrato / Torino 1874-1916. Incomplete.
Bound, not uniformly. LACKING vol 1/nos5-6, 8,10-12; vol.11/nos.1,3,9-10; vol.12/nos. 2-4,7,9-12; vols. 25-27 all; vols.54-57 all; vol.59 all. EUR 3,000.--
~L'Educatore Israelita (1853-1874) was originally intended for children but it enlarged its scope and became a force in Piedmontese Jewry, largely responsible for the reorganization of the communities. It was edited by Giuseppe Levi and Esdra Pontremoli. After Giuseppe Levi's death in 1874 the new editor Flaminio Servi changed the title in Il Vesillo Israelitico, which continued to appear until 1922, containing a large number of historical and literary studies, a valuable source of history of Italian Jewry. Later editors were Ferruccio Servi, Aldo Lattes and Gughelmo Lattes (see Roth, The history of the Jews of Italy, p.500). Many volumes separately available.
